Curious on speeds 6.5-284

Running the 147gn ELD-M's through 28" Lothar Walther barrel, .010" off LaG, ahead of 56.5gn of Retumbo, Norma brass and BR2's. Getting average of 3017fps with ES of 14 / SD of 7. Accuracy is running in the .3-.4's.
I also tried this bullet ahead of RL-26, but ran out. I found it to be capable of much more speed but was inconsistent for me. By that I mean, I initially loaded it and got good accuracy/speed. Picked it back up 2 weeks later in identical weather conditions, same lots or everthing and ran in to pressure immediately with heavy bolt lifts, ejector marks on case and accuracy wasn't as good. I had less than 20 rounds down the tube so I know it wasn't spotless but this barrel is super smooth and fouls little to none.
I may try RL-26 in my 6.5/284 again, later, but for now I'll stick with Retumbo for it and RL26 for my .300WinMag and the 212gn ELD-X. JohnnyK.

I had similar experiences with R26 in two of my 6.5x284's. Good accuracy, speeds/ES but inconsistency on different days. Temps were 55-75F.
 
I'm at 53.7gr 4831sc, Lapua Brass, cci200 primer and 147 eld-m@ 2926fps. Got a Muley at 553yds 1 and done last year.

For some reason the 147s are cheaper and they shot way better out of my rifle.
 
Does anybody have any ideas why I am running into pressure with the 147 eldm with only 55.4 grains of retumbo? I am using lapua brass, federal 210m primers, and the bullet is seated .015 off the lands. I get slight ejector marks on each piece of fired brass. I tried some RL26 today and it shot best with 54 grains, but had more severe ejector marks. Any ideas? Thanks!

Have you checked the throat/leade in your chamber? Gunsmiths and makers have been known to take liberties with this measurement. I have run into some that are as much as .150" shorter then the proper Norma spec and this can surely effect velocity. Also, it's quite common for some barrels to pick up as much as 50-100FPS after the first 50-200 rounds.
 
I have a 28" Proof Research, 1-8 barrel, screwed into Mausingfield LA. I hit an accuracy node around 3150fps using RL 26, Mag primers and Berger 140 HVLD. No pressure signs. Good ES.

I Have a node on the same rifle, RL26, Mag primers, shooting Sierra 150 @ 3080fps. Again no pressure signs.

Kimber Montana 84M, 22" #1 Contour Benchmark 1-8 twist
I did a string with Reloader 23 from 51gr-54gr and had slight pressure signs at 53.8 but had flat spots in velocity at 52.1 and 53.1

53.1gr R23
140gr Accubonds avg vel 2932
143gr ELD-X ......avg vel 2936
140gr VLDX........avg vel 2943

52.1gr R23
140gr Accubonds avg vel 2886
143gr ELD-X.......avg vel 2869
140gr VLDX........avg vel 2879

The three I have reloaded for were around 2940 with around 57 grains of Retumbo in 26" barrels with 140 Bergers.
 
The chamber checks out. My smith also has a ton of experience with the cartridge. The barrel is just starting to speed up. Could this just be due to the new brass?
 
Have you ever seen ejector marks in your rifles?
Yes, I have seen ejector marks, but at max loads. 58-59gr Retumbo with magnum primers. No issues at 58gr and LR primers with 140-143gr bullets. Depending on my particular rifle, velocities run in the 3050 range. I prefer my loads run at 2975-3000FPS in my hunters. Excellent LR accuracy and SD.
